Front | 44. Which of the following statements is wrong? a) Patrimonial property of the state, when no longer intended for public use or for public service, shall become property of public dominion. b) All property of the State, which is not of public dominion, is patrimonial property. c) The property of provinces, cities and municipalities is property. d) Property is either of public dominion or of private ownership. |
---|---|
Back | SUGGESTED ANSWER: a) |
